GENERAL
1. Add favicon to your store
A favicon is a small icon that appears next to your website’s title in the browser tab. It helps with brand recognition and can be added in your theme settings.
2. Optimize for Mobile
Ensure your website is fully responsive and displays well on all devices, especially mobile. Long text layouts can be difficult to read on smaller screens.
PRODUCT PAGE
1. Create a professional-looking cover
Your ebook’s cover is the first thing potential customers will see, so it’s important to make a good impression. Use high-quality graphics and fonts, and make sure the cover is relevant to the content of your ebook.
2. Offer a free preview
Let potential customers see what they’re getting before they buy by offering a free preview of your ebook. This could be a few chapters or a sample of the content.
3. Use strong visuals
High-quality images and videos can help to capture attention and make your product more appealing.
4. Get reviews and testimonials
Social proof can be a powerful motivator, so encourage customers to leave reviews and testimonials for your ebook. You can display these on your sales page or website.
ADDITIONAL TIPS
- A/B test different versions of your website. This will help you to see which elements are most effective at converting visitors into customers.
- Use heatmaps and session recordings to track how people are interacting with your website. This can help you to identify areas where you can improve the user experience.
